Transaction 097358e518c8ed496597dc2b6bef01bf6ac4a361c57e33da235c03766c537b4c

23 Input
2 Outputs
  • 097358e518c8ed496597dc2b6bef01bf6ac4a361c57e33da235c03766c537b4c:0
  • value  222962
    address  3FTfc3K7ixFN5UipkitaKMPwkZfXeiRN9o
  • 097358e518c8ed496597dc2b6bef01bf6ac4a361c57e33da235c03766c537b4c:1
  • value  5631138
    address  14qTu9ZAtiqdxFk4QnrVpkzqukiYqgVEuy